WebOct 4, 2024 · What alternative do we have for parenteral management of hypoglycemic patients? The answer is 10% dextrose, also known as “D10.” In this dose, 250 mL of D10 is equivalent to 50 mL of D50 in that both give 25 grams of dextrose. There are some benefits to utilizing D10.

Dextrose 5% in water is also given for nutritional … chilled piesWebApr 1, 2024 · Either D5W or D10W are safe for peripheral infusion. The infusion rate depends on severity of hypoglycemia. A typical rate might be ~150 ml/hr D5W, or 75 ml/hr D10W. Titrate to effect, based on frequent glucose measurement. If the patient already … About Josh Farkas.
